A 17-year-old male asked:
Would vitamin a tablets help acne?
2 doctor answers • 4 doctors weighed in

Dr. Oscar Novickanswered
Pediatrics 59 years experience
Vitamin A: Vitamin A tablets can help acne but should not be taken without the direction of a physician because of the possibility of pseudotumor cerebri

Dr. David Lipkinanswered
Internal Medicine 53 years experience
Safer choices: Vitamin A tablets can be toxic if taken in high doses. Safer to use some of the many skin creams that contain certain forms of Vitamin A. SEE http://bit.ly/1nTDsAl
